A full-time opportunity is available for a School Psychologist to support students in middle and high school settings within Chesterfield, MO, for the upcoming semester contract, from January 6th, 2025, to May 22nd, 2026. This role offers a flexible schedule of three days per week, with an expected workload of 37.5 to 40 hours weekly.

Responsibilities:

  • Oversee the evaluation process at designated middle and high school buildings
  • Develop tailored assessment plans to meet student needs
  • Administer and complete psychological assessments, including report writing
  • Lead management of the district’s most complex psychological cases, providing expert guidance and solutions

Qualifications and Experience:

  • Valid Missouri Psychological Examiner credential is mandatory
  • Demonstrated experience conducting psychological assessments within K-12 educational environments
  • Strong organizational skills to manage caseload and documentation effectively
  • Ability to work collaboratively with educators, families, and support staff to facilitate student success
